Wedding Dress 1905

A lady in a wedding dress with train and mob cap headwear with veil; and a woman in a green dress with buttoned sleeves

1. Title: A Timeless Contrast: A Bride in White and a Maid in Green, 1905. This evocative photograph captures a striking contrast between two women, each dressed in the fashion of their time. On the left, a radiant bride dons a beautiful wedding dress from the early 1900s. The dress features a high collar, long sleeves, and an intricate lace overlay, all topped with a voluminous train and a delicate veil. The bride's headpiece is a classic mob cap, a popular choice for brides during this era. On the right, a woman in a green dress with buttoned sleeves stands as an intriguing contrast to the bride. The color green was often worn by bridesmaids or other women attending the wedding, symbolizing fertility and renewal. The woman's dress is adorned with small buttons, and her headwear consists of a simple mob cap, similar to the bride's, but without a veil. This photograph offers a glimpse into the rich history of wedding customs during the early 1900s. The use of mob caps and trains was common in this era, as they added elegance and formality to the wedding attire. The contrasting colors of the bride and her companion represent the traditional roles of the bride and her attendants during this time.
